Toshkent davlat iqtisodiyot universiteti toshkent moliya instituti


Download 2.84 Mb.
bet57/176
Sana02.06.2024
Hajmi2.84 Mb.
#1838135
1   ...   53   54   55   56   57   58   59   60   ...   176
Bog'liq
Raq iqt-УКУВ КУЛ-ТДИУга-лат-16.03.2020

К = <ҒЎЗА> kaliti yordamida Т = <ПАХTAҒАРАМИ> dastlabki matnni shifrlash va so‘ngra rasshifrovka qilish talab etilsin. Shirflash va rasshifrovka qilish natijalari quyida keltirilgan:
Dastlabki matn: ПАХTA_ҒАРАМИ
Kalit: ҒЎЗАҒЎЗАҒЎЗА
Almashtirilgan so‘nggi matn: МЎЯТҒЯЕАНЎФИ
Shifromatn:МЎЯТҒЯЕАНЎФИ
Kalit: ҒЎЗАҒЎЗАҒЎЗА
Rasshifrovka qilingan matn: ПАХTA _ҒАРАМИ
Dastlabki matn: ПАХTA _ҒАРАМИ
Polialfavitli almashtirish usullarining kriptoturg‘unligi oddiy almashtirish usullariga nisbatan sezilarli darajada yuqori, chunki ularda dastlabki ketma ketlikning bir simvollari turli simvollar bilan almashtirilishi mumkin. Ammo shifrning statistik usullarga bardoshliligi kalit uzunligiga bog‘liq.
O‘rin almashtirish usullari
O‘rin almashtirish usullariga binoan dastlabki matn belgilangan uzunlikdagi bloklarga ajratilib, har bir blok ichidagi simvollar o‘rni ma’lum algoritm bo‘yicha almashtiriladi. Eng oson o‘rin almashtirishga misol qilib, dastlabki informatsiya blokini matritsaga qator bo‘yicha yozishni, o‘qishni esa ustun bo‘yicha amalga oshirishni ko‘rsatish mumkin. Matritsa qatorlarini to‘ldirish va shirflangan informatsiyani ustun bo‘yicha o‘qish ketma-ketligi kalit yordamida bajarilishi mumkin. Usulning kriptoturg‘unligi blok uzunligiga (matritsa o‘lchamiga) bog‘liq. Masalan, uzunligi 64 simvolga teng bo‘lgan blok (matrista o‘lchami 8x8) uchun kalitning 1,6 milliard kombinatsiyasi bo‘lishi mumkin. Uzunligi 256 simvolga teng bo‘lgan blok (matritsa o‘lchami 16x16) uchun esa kalitning mumkin bo‘lgan kombinatsiyalari soni 1,4 . 10­­ ga yetishi mumkin. Bu xolda kalitni saralash masalasi zamonaviy komp’yuterlar uchun ham ancha murakkab amal hisoblanadi.
Gamil’ton marshrutlariga asoslangan usulda ham o‘rin almashtirishlardan foydalaniladi. Ushbu usul quyidagi qadamlarni bajarish orqali amalga oshiriladi:
1-qadam: Dastlabki informatsiya bloklarga ajratiladi. Agar shifrlanuvchu informatsiya uzunligi blok uzunligiga karrali bo‘lmasa, oxirgi blokdagi bo‘sh o‘rinlarga mahsus hizmatchi simvollar – to‘ldiriluvchilar joylashtiriladi. Masalan, * simvoli.

Download 2.84 Mb.

Do'stlaringiz bilan baham:
1   ...   53   54   55   56   57   58   59   60   ...   176




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ling